Transaction ed37259a8de39b4c91a9bbb9b4eef030844b0802f96a2a04fa6db61e711672e7

2 Input
2 Outputs
  • ed37259a8de39b4c91a9bbb9b4eef030844b0802f96a2a04fa6db61e711672e7:0
  • value  269686
    address  13Bpdby9YSLafrUAa2niJ3QKdDSWRo3zm5
  • ed37259a8de39b4c91a9bbb9b4eef030844b0802f96a2a04fa6db61e711672e7:1
  • value  680700
    address  37rSbgHmFfc63CapTVzNL7ibeno2R5VzqF